Soil Compactor Rental: The Right Tool about Your Job

Whether you're a professional contractor or tackling a DIY landscaping project, soil compaction is often a crucial step. Renting the appropriate soil compactor can make all the difference in ensuring a stable and level surface for your driveway, patio, or foundation. With various types of compactors available, from plate compactors to vibratory rollers, choosing the right one here depends on the specific needs of your project. Factors like soil type, compaction depth, and project size will help you narrow down the options.

  • Plate compactors are ideal for smaller areas and light to medium compaction tasks.
  • Vibratory rollers, on the other hand, are better suited for larger projects and heavy-duty compaction needs.

Before leasing a soil compactor, be sure to evaluate the size of your project, the type of soil you're working with, and any specific requirements for the job. Most rental companies offer a wide range of compactors to choose from, so be sure to ask for help in selecting the best tool for your needs. With the right compactor and proper technique, you can achieve a well-compacted surface that will provide a durable and long-lasting result.

Maximizing Density with Compactor Plates

When it comes to constructing a solid foundation or compressing soil for construction projects, compactor plates emerge as indispensable tools. These robust machines exert powerful vibrations, efficiently consolidating the ground beneath them. By transmitting these vibrations into the soil particles, compactor plates force them together more tightly, thus enhancing density and improving its overall structural integrity.

  • Multiple factors influence the effectiveness of compactor plates, including the type of soil being worked with, the weight of the plate, and the duration of operation.
  • Proper utilization is crucial to achieve optimal results. This involves determining the right plate size for the job, implementing consistent pressure, and covering passes to ensure complete compaction.
  • Beyond construction sites, compactor plates also find applications in outdoor improvement, where they help smooth ground surfaces for walkways, patios, and lawns.

By maximizing density through the use of compactor plates, we can construct a more stable and durable foundation for various projects, ensuring both safety and longevity.

The Impact of Compactors on Foundation Construction

When building the foundation for any structure, durability is paramount. A properly compacted base guarantees a solid foundation upon which the entire project can stand firm against the test of time and environmental stresses. Here comes the compactor machine, a indispensable piece of equipment that plays a key role in achieving this goal.

  • Through its robust mechanism, the compactor machine densifies the ground particles tightly together, reducing air pockets and forming a more solid foundation.
  • As a result, the foundation becomes stronger to shifting, preventing potential problems to the building over time.
  • Furthermore, proper compaction helps boost drainage, preventing water from gathering and weakening the foundation.
